The Food and Drug Administration's independent Nonprescription Drugs Advisory Committee Sept. 12 by unanimous vote declared oral phenylephrine ineffective as a decongestant. Phenylephrine is a common active ingredient in over-the-counter medications sold under the Nyquil, Tylenol, Advil, Robitussin, Sudafed and Benadryl brands, to name a few.

Tylenol faced a string of recalls from 2009 to 2012. Some Tylenol products didn't return to store shelves until 2013. In 2009, McNeil recalled many Tylenol brands because a chemical for treating wood made it into the medicine, causing nausea, vomiting and diarrhea. Acetaminophen relieves pain and also reduces fever.The main difference between Tylenol #3 and Percocet is that Percocet is a more potent prescription opioid. Tylenol #3 contains codeine, which is weaker than the benchmark opioid, morphine. In contrast, Percocet contains oxycodone, an opioid that's almost two times more potent than morphine. Updated on June 28, 2022. Tylenol can be hard on the liver. It shouldn't hurt the kidneys. Tylenol (acetaminophen) is almost completely broken down by the liver. During this process, a toxic chemical forms. Normally, the liver makes it non-toxic. But if you take too much Tylenol, the liver can't properly process it all.Generic Name: acetaminophen. I looked into the case and ...At 12 hours, Aleve lasts longer than Tylenol and Advil. Tylenol and Advil typically last four to six hours. However, each of these medicines has different formulations, like 12-hour Advil and 8 ...
